Output 8bbaddbf3de120127721966aad8501ea33545aa72fc98dbcc7cb06e49ed91228:16

value
6267842
script pubkey
OP_0 OP_PUSHBYTES_32 319cf100947caf7885022174d8fb5a847bb80e64c917f163765aa921587f759c
address
bc1qxxw0zqy50jhh3pgzy96d3766s3amsrnyeytlzcmkt25jzkrlwkwqmt6fe6
transaction
8bbaddbf3de120127721966aad8501ea33545aa72fc98dbcc7cb06e49ed91228
confirmations
44239
spent
true